1

Senior Full Stack Software Developer Jobs in Boston, MA

We are seeking a Senior Full-Stack Software Engineer to join the Biosecurity engineering team. This role is ideal for someone who thrives in cross-disciplinary environments and is excited to build ...

As a Sr. Full Stack Engineer for the Core Apps team, you will play a key role in shaping our core ... Influence and improve upon our software engineering standards, including code quality, code ...

As a Sr. Full Stack Engineer for the Core Apps team, you will play a key role in shaping our core ... Influence and improve upon our software engineering standards, including code quality, code ...

As a Sr. Full Stack Engineer for the Core Apps team, you will play a key role in shaping our core ... Influence and improve upon our software engineering standards, including code quality, code ...

Senior Full Stack Engineer - Web Full Stack *** There is a preference for Full Stack developers who ... Advanced full stack software development experience, building enterprise web and middle tier ...

next page

Showing results 1-20

Senior Full Stack Software Developer information

See Boston, MA salary details

$26

$64

$93

How much do senior full stack software developer jobs pay per hour?

As of Jun 23, 2026, the average hourly pay for senior full stack software developer in Boston, MA is $64.37, according to ZipRecruiter salary data. Most workers in this role earn between $53.51 and $74.13 per hour, depending on experience, location, and employer.

What is the difference between Senior Full Stack Software Developer vs Software Engineer?

AspectSenior Full Stack Software DeveloperSoftware Engineer
CredentialsBachelor's degree in CS or related field; experience in full stack developmentBachelor's degree in CS or related field; may have certifications in specific technologies
Work EnvironmentCollaborates across front-end and back-end teams, often in agile settingsDesigns, develops, and maintains software applications, often in teams or individually
Industry UsageCommon in tech companies, startups, and agencies requiring versatile development skillsWidely used across industries for software development roles

While both roles involve software development, a Senior Full Stack Software Developer specializes in both front-end and back-end technologies, often taking on leadership responsibilities. A Software Engineer may focus on specific areas of software design and implementation, with less emphasis on full stack expertise. The roles overlap in skills and industry usage, but the senior developer typically has broader responsibilities and experience in full stack development.

What are the key skills and qualifications needed to thrive as a Senior Full Stack Software Developer, and why are they important?

A Senior Full Stack Software Developer needs advanced proficiency in both front-end and back-end programming languages, strong problem-solving skills, and several years of relevant software development experience. Familiarity with frameworks like React or Angular, back-end technologies such as Node.js or Django, and experience with cloud platforms, CI/CD tools, and version control systems like Git are typically required. Excellent communication, teamwork, and leadership abilities help developers collaborate effectively and mentor junior team members. These skills are crucial for designing robust, scalable applications and leading complex projects to successful completion.

What is a Senior Full Stack Software Developer?

A Senior Full Stack Software Developer is an experienced professional who designs, develops, and maintains both the front-end and back-end components of web applications. They are proficient in multiple programming languages and frameworks, enabling them to work on the entire technology stack, from databases and servers to user interfaces. In addition to coding, they often lead projects, mentor junior developers, and help architect scalable solutions that meet business needs. Their role requires strong problem-solving skills, a deep understanding of software development best practices, and the ability to collaborate with cross-functional teams.

What types of projects and technologies can a Senior Full Stack Software Developer expect to work on, and how does the team typically collaborate?

As a Senior Full Stack Software Developer, you can expect to work on a diverse range of projects such as developing scalable web applications, integrating APIs, and optimizing system performance. The tech stack often includes front-end frameworks like React or Angular, back-end environments such as Node.js, Python, or Java, and databases like PostgreSQL or MongoDB. Collaboration is highly cross-functional—you’ll regularly coordinate with product managers, UX/UI designers, QA engineers, and other developers through agile methodologies, code reviews, and sprint planning sessions. This role offers opportunities to mentor junior developers, influence architectural decisions, and contribute to continuous process improvement.
What are the most commonly searched types of Full Stack Software Developer jobs in Boston, MA? The most popular types of Full Stack Software Developer jobs in Boston, MA are:
What cities near Boston, MA are hiring for Senior Full Stack Software Developer jobs? Cities near Boston, MA with the most Senior Full Stack Software Developer job openings:
Infographic showing various Senior Full Stack Software Developer job openings in Boston, MA as of June 2026, with employment types broken down into 100% Full Time. Highlights an 67% In-person, and 33% Remote job distribution, with an average salary of $133,895 per year, or $64.4 per hour.
Senior Software Engineer, Full Stack

Senior Software Engineer, Full Stack

Ginkgo Bioworks Inc.

Boston, MA

$134K - $189K/yr

Other

Medical, Dental, Vision, Retirement, PTO

Posted 12 days ago


Job description

This role strongly prefers candidates located in the Boston area with the ability to regularly commute to our Seaport headquarters.

Due to the nature of this role, candidates should expect to support U.S. Government customers. Candidates must have the ability to obtain and maintain a U.S. security clearance per business requirements. In connection therewith, candidates must be willing to undergo a background investigation and meet eligibility requirements. Clearance sponsorship will be available.
Candidates who currently hold an active or recently inactive U.S. Government security clearance are encouraged to apply.

Ginkgo Biosecurity is building next-generation biosecurity infrastructure to help governments and partners detect, attribute, and deter biological threats. Our mission extends across public health, national security, and global defense, ensuring nations can rapidly identify dangerous pathogens, understand where threats originate, and respond with confidence.

We are seeking a Senior Full-Stack Software Engineer to join the Biosecurity engineering team. This role is ideal for someone who thrives in cross-disciplinary environments and is excited to build production software that directly supports biosecurity, epidemiology, and biological data workflows. We are looking for an engineer who is not only a technical expert but also a forward-thinker who embraces AI-augmented development and maintains a 'deploy-with-confidence' culture through rigorous CI/CD and automated testing

You will work across the stack-from backend services and data pipelines to user-facing web applications-building reliable, scalable systems that turn complex biological data into actionable insights.

Responsibilities

  • Develop high-performance full-stack applications that translate complex biological data and operational needs into intuitive software using Python and modern JavaScript frameworks
  • Champion an AI-first mindset, leveraging generative AI tools and LLM-based assistants to accelerate feature development, optimize code quality, and automate routine engineering tasks
  • Collaborate with cross-functional domain experts to architect and operate on biological datasets (genomic, diagnostic, or epidemiological), ensuring that surveillance workflows maintain high standards for data integrity, provenance, and security.
  • Influence the technical roadmap and long-term evolution of the Biosecurity platform, identifying and mitigating technical debt and architectural bottlenecks before they impact delivery.
  • Design and implement robust CI/CD pipelines where automated unit, integration, and security testing are treated as mandatory gates for every code deployment.
  • Drive engineering excellence by leading technical design reviews and providing critical feedback on software modularity, while upholding rigorous standards for documentation, observability, and long-term maintainability
  • Support production systems by monitoring performance, troubleshooting issues, and continuously improving reliability, including on-call support and triage in off hours

Minimum Requirements

  • 6-8+ years of professional software engineering experience, with significant full-stack development work, including ownership of complex systems and cross-team technical initiatives.
  • Strong proficiency in Python for backend development (our primary programming language).
  • Experience building and consuming APIs (REST and/or GraphQL).
  • Experience developing modern web frontends using JavaScript/TypeScript and frameworks such as React.
  • Demonstrated ability to integrate AI-assisted development tools (e.g., GitHub Copilot, Cursor, or similar) into daily workflows to increase productivity and code reliability
  • Proven experience collaborating  domain experts (scientific, operations, product, etc) to translate complex biological data (genomic, diagnostic, or epidemiological) into robust software solutions and actionable insights
  • Solid grounding in software engineering fundamentals: data structures, system design, version control, and modern CI/CD patterns for automated testing and deployment

Preferred Capabilities and Experience

  • Prior experience in bioinformatics, computational biology, public health, or a related domain.
  • Familiarity with cloud infrastructure (e.g., AWS) and containerized environments (Docker, Kubernetes).
  • Experience with data pipelines, workflow orchestration, or analytics platforms.
  • Exposure to regulated or sensitive-data environments (e.g., HIPAA, public health data).
  • Demonstrate high levels of ownership and independent execution
  • Comfort working in fast-moving, ambiguous problem spaces where requirements evolve
  • Flexibility and willingness to work on the highest priority needs of the business

The base salary range for this role is $134,300.00-$189,900.00. Actual pay within this range will depend on a candidate's skills, expertise, and experience. We also offer company stock awards, a comprehensive benefits package including medical, dental & vision coverage, health spending accounts, voluntary benefits, leave of absence policies, 401(k) program with employer contribution, 8 paid holidays in addition to a full-week winter shutdown and unlimited Paid Time Off policy.